Technical Specifications
- Design & Manufacturing Standards: API 6D / BS 1868
- Face-to-Face Standard: API 6D / ASME B16.10
- End Connection Standard: ASME B16.5 / ASME B16.47
- Testing & Inspection Standard: API 598 / API 6D
Product Range
- Body Material: Carbon Steel, Stainless Steel, Alloy Steel, Monel, Duplex, Inconel
- Size Range: 1/2" to 48"
- Pressure Rating: Class 900 to Class 2500
- End Connection: RF, RTJ, BW
- Working Temperature: -29℃ to +560℃ -
Key Features & Advantages
Pressure Seal Design for Enhanced Performance
One of the defining characteristics of the High Pressure Sealing Check Valve is its pressure seal bonnet, which provides good sealing capabilities compared to traditional bolted bonnet designs. The metal-to-metal seal in the pressure seal bonnet tightens as system pressure rises, ensuring long-term reliability and leak prevention.
Compact and Rigid Structure
The High Pressure Sealing Check Valve is designed to offer a more compact and rigid structure than conventional bolted bonnet valves. The elimination of bolted joints reduces the potential for leakage, enhancing safety and operational efficiency, particularly in high-temperature and high-pressure environments.
Durable Seat Sealing Surface
To maximize durability and service life, the sealing surfaces of the valve seat and disc are reinforced with full stellite overlay. This ensures good wear and corrosion resistance, even under aggressive flow conditions.
Versatile Material Selection
The High Pressure Sealing Check Valve is available in a wide range of materials, including carbon steel, stainless steel, alloy steel, Monel, Duplex, and Inconel. This material versatility allows the valve to be tailored to different operating conditions and media requirements.
Good Bonnet Joint Sealing
Unlike bolted bonnet designs that may require periodic maintenance and retightening, the pressure seal bonnet of this valve provides absolute leak-proof performance. This relatively small downtime and reduces long-term maintenance costs, making it a cost-effective solution for high-pressure applications.
Optional Bypass and Hinge Pin Designs
The High Pressure Sealing Check Valve can be customized with an optional bypass design to help balance pressure and enhance operational efficiency. Additionally, both internal and through-body hinge pin designs are available, offering flexibility based on system requirements.
Additional Features for Operational Stability
For enhanced stability, extra lever, counterweight, and damper options can be incorporated into the design. These additional features help regulate valve operation, preventing sudden pressure fluctuations and ensuring smooth functionality.
Application & Industries
The High Pressure Sealing Check Valve is widely used in industries where high pressure and temperature conditions demand absolute sealing reliability. These include:
- Fossil fuel power plants
- Oil & gas refineries
- Petrochemical industries
- High-pressure steam systems
- Industrial processing plants
